Jordan Cason places 4th in long jump


MURFREESBORO -
Jordan Cason s tp five finish in the high jump highlighted Watertown High s efforts Tuesday in the Division I Small state track and field meet at Rockvale High School.
A senior who plans to play football at Lindsey Wilson, Cason jumped 21-02 in his signature event and placed fourth out of 16 entrants.
Alcoa sophomore Jordan Harris won the event with a leap of 22-11.25, slightly ahead of senior Lorenzo Currie from TN School for the Deaf at 22-10.
Whites Creek junior Benjermin Drake claimed third place with a jump of 22-01.25.
Cason placed 12th in the 100 meter dash with a time of 11.43 and fouled out of the triple jump. ....

PHILADELPHIA (CBS) George Floyd was killed by former Minneapolis police officer Derek Chauvin one year ago today. It has been a year of hurt, anger, protests and the beginning of change.
His murder is also highlighting very important conversations about being Black in America.
Ever since Floyd was murdered by a police officer, there have been calls for change. So where do things stand one year later?
In many ways, police reforms on use of force, body cameras and even department transparency got a shot of momentum in the wake of Floyd’s death. ....

Southwest Philly school distraught over recent wave of gun violence — WHYY


15 hours ago
According to Principal Stephanie Andrewlevich, Mitchell parents are scared to send their children back to school in person.
“Having them not come over the last week because there is fear, cannot continue,” said Andrewlevich at the rally. “So what can we do to rally together to support all of our families and all of our students?”
Stephanie Andrewlevich, principal of Mitchell Elementary School in Southwest Philadelphia, talks about her students at an anti-violence rally and resource fair in Southwest Philadelphia on May 19, 2021. (Kimberly Paynter/WHYY)
Miss Nicky is one of the Mitchell Elementary parents who has become afraid to let her kids play outside. ....

The Dons knotted the score in the fifth as Dane Dawson led off with a single to right and took second base on a deep single to center by Vince Gamberdella. Erick Elizalde followed with a single to center to score Dawson for the second run.
Ty Montgomery delivered the game-winning RBI in the sixth. Jordan Harris drew a lead-off walk and went to second on Russell s sacrifice. Montgomery entered as a pinch-hitter and singled to center field to bring home Harris.
The Dons (13-5 overall) followed the successful pitching combination of Juan Perez and Elizalde. Perez went five innings, allowed two earned runs and eight hits, walked two and struck out eight. Elizalde finished the game, allowing one hit, no walks and struckout three. ....
